Colleagues are making effort to secure the release of Chiwetalu Agu, the actor arrested in “Biafra Attire”.

Agu, 65, was arrested yesterday, October 7, 2021, by the Nigerian Army for sensitizing pro-Ipob sentiments and allegedly recruiting for the proscribed group.

IPOB stands for Indigenous People of Biafra, an association that holds the eastern Nigeria by the jugular in a vicious fight for regional autonomy.

Agu was arrested in a dress with all the colors of the Biafra land as well as the famous “rising sun”.

He has spent a night in the custody of the Nigerian Army which accused him of actions negating attempts to bring peace to the region.

Agu claimed he was just sharing “N10,000 worth of bread”. He denied the accusation against him.

In the face of the calls for his release by colleagues, Actor Yul Edochie has revealed efforts being made by the association.

Edochie posted “I have gotten into with the President of the Actors Guild of Nigeria, Emeka Rollas @emekarollas to discuss how to secure the release of Uncle Chiwetalu Agu and to be sure he’s safe and sound.
Which I feel is the most important thing now.

He assured me that he is in contact with the Nigerian Army division holding Uncle Chiwetalu, that Uncle Chiwetalu is safe and ok as well and will be released soon.
It is well.
